France puts Panama back on tax haven blacklist
DeeperDive is a beta AI feature. Refer to full articles for the facts.
[PARIS] France will put Panama back on its blacklist of uncooperative tax jurisdictions, its finance minister said on Tuesday after media revelations about a Panamanian law firm specialised in setting up offshore firms thrust the country into the spotlight.
